Lesbian, Gay, Bisexual, and Transgender (LGBT) Inclusion at Chubb is a strategy that targets all branch managers through an LGBT-inclusion education program to create systemic change throughout the organization. The Gay and Lesbian Employee Network (GLEN), formed in 1996 and strongly supported by senior management, acts as an internal advisory board to the company and works closely with the Chubb benefits department to review all internal employee policies and benefit packages. The network also encourages straight allies to attend LGBT-focused events and educate Chubb employees at all levels.
Excerpts of this practice have been published in 2009 in Building LGBT-Inclusive Workplaces: Engaging Organizations and Individuals in Change and Supporting LGBT Inclusion: A How-To Guide for Organizations and Individuals; and in 2007 in Making Change: LGBT Inclusion—Implementing Policies, Programs, and Practices.
